Review of Get Out (2017) by Lololee13 — 02 Mar 2017
This was a refreshing and accelerating movie. I went into this movie with no expectations because I didn't want to be disappointed due to the overwhelming hype surrounding the movie. Get Out for me wasn't a horror flick but a psychological thriller shrouded in social commentary about the perceptions and stereotypes people of different races have of each other.
Some may find the beginning of this movie to be rather slow because it focuses on character development which for me was a good thing. I found the pace of the movie seemed to flow from scene to scene and I was never bored.
I thought every character in the movie held their own and gave great and believable performance particularly the lead actor (Daniel Kaluuya)who played Chris. I felt the lead actor and his co-star(Allison Williams)who played Rose Armitage his girlfriend had a natural chemistry which, drew me into their characters.
I loved Chri friend played by comedian(LilRel Howery)who starred as Rod Williams the TSA Agent, who provided the comic relief to the movie. Rose's parents Missy and Dean were odd none to say the lease and added to the thrill of the movie along with the two black employees who were just strange.
The other character I won't name only added to the strangeness of the story which was fun to watch.
